Ranked #1 by U.S. News, CMU’s MSIS trains technical leaders in cryptography, secure software, and cyber-risk strategy. Students reverse-engineer malware in the Plaid Parliament of Pwning CTF lab, design privacy-preserving protocols in CyLab, and practice policy briefings in the CERT division. A required practicum embeds you with federal agencies, Big Tech, or critical-infrastructure operators combating nation-state threats.
